Abstract
This paper describes a new skew-insensitive U0 scheme for high bandwidth processor-memory communication, which alleviates the interchip skew problem. High speed transmission up to 770Mbaud was obtained with multiphase clocks generated by phase-locked loop circuit. Interchip skew can be adjusted by the dual loop delay-locked loop based receiver. It is fabricated with 0.9pm CMOS process.
